TīmeklisLCF1 was a most formidable craft armed with two 4″ twin mountings, while LCF2 adopted a light AA armament of eight 2 pounder guns and four 20mm Oerlikons. Although initially hampered by the restrictions imposed by the Versailles Treaty, Germany rapidly developed a system of highly effective antiaircraft weapons. An early attempt, adopted in 1928, the 75mm FlaK38 fired a 14-pound shell to a maximum ceiling of 37,730 feet.
